Soru Açılır listeden nöbet dağıtımı

Katılım
12 Ocak 2009
Mesajlar
838
Excel Vers. ve Dili
2003
Altın Üyelik Bitiş Tarihi
07-02-2024
Merhaba arkadaşlar.
C2 hücresinden seçilen isimden başlayarak, C4:C34 aralığına PERSONEL sayfası A sütunundaki isimlerden
A2 den başlayarak eşit bir şekilde nöbet yazılacak.
Zamanı müsait olan arkadaşların ilgisini rica ediyorum.
 

Ekli dosyalar

Katılım
12 Ocak 2009
Mesajlar
838
Excel Vers. ve Dili
2003
Altın Üyelik Bitiş Tarihi
07-02-2024
Teşekkürler üstat.
Mantık olarak PERSONEL sayfasından A sütunundaki ilk isimden başlayarak dağıtım yapıyor.
Arzu edilen ise Aylar (Ekim) sekmesindeki C hücresinde açılır listeden seçilen kişiden başlayarak dağıtım yapması.
Örneğiniz üzerinden gidecek olursak Ekim ayının 1.günü Ahmetle başlayan liste 31.gün Hasan ile sonlanıyor. Nizami listeye göre kasım ayının 1.günü Erhanın nöbetçi olması için açılır listeden Erhan seçilip devam eden kişilere göre dağıtım yapılması gerekiyor.
 

Ömer BARAN

Uzman
Katılım
8 Mart 2011
Mesajlar
12,997
Excel Vers. ve Dili
Office 2013 ( 32 bit ) TÜRKÇE
Altın Üyelik Bitiş Tarihi
(18.03.2020) - Uzman olduğu için tarih geçersiz oldu.
Merhaba.

Önce önemli bir not:
Eklenen belgelerde, sayfa parolası çözmeye yönelik kodlar olmamasına özen gösteriniz.
Bu durum
FORUM KURALLARINA aykırıdır (eklediğiniz belgeleri buna göre yenileyiniz).

Ekteki belgeye bir göz atın isterseniz, belge içerisinde açıklamalar yazdım.
Sayın @yanginci34 'ün eklediği son belge üzerinde bazı değişiklikler eklemeler yapıldı.
.
 

Ekli dosyalar

Moderatör tarafında düzenlendi:
Katılım
12 Ocak 2009
Mesajlar
838
Excel Vers. ve Dili
2003
Altın Üyelik Bitiş Tarihi
07-02-2024
Merhaba.

Önce önemli bir not:
Eklenen belgelerde, sayfa parolası çözmeye yönelik kodlar olmamasına özen gösteriniz.
Bu durum
FORUM KURALLARINA aykırıdır (eklediğiniz belgeleri buna göre yenileyiniz).

Ekteki belgeye bir göz atın isterseniz, belge içerisinde açıklamalar yazdım.
Sayın @yanginci34 'ün eklediği son belge üzerinde bazı değişiklikler eklemeler yapıldı.
.
Evvela cevap ve uyarı için teşekkürler.

Forum kurallarına saygımız sonsuzdur. Ancak uyarı konusu belgedeki sayfaya parola verme ve parolayı kaldırma kodları başkası tarafından konulmuş bir şifreyi etik dışı bir şekilde kaldırmaya yönelik değildi. Kişinin kendisinin belirlediği bir parola ile sayfa korumaya alınıyor ve gene kişinin kendisinin kodun içerisinde tanımladığı bir parola ile sayfa koruması kaldırılıyordu.
Sayfalarda bulunan formüllerin yanlışlıkla silinmemesi için gene forumdaki değerli arkadaşların yazmış olduğu kodlar idi.

Uyarıya istinaden ilk mesajdaki ekli dosya değiştirildi.
 

Ömer BARAN

Uzman
Katılım
8 Mart 2011
Mesajlar
12,997
Excel Vers. ve Dili
Office 2013 ( 32 bit ) TÜRKÇE
Altın Üyelik Bitiş Tarihi
(18.03.2020) - Uzman olduğu için tarih geçersiz oldu.
Sayın savaş, kodlardaki bilinen sayfa parolasını kullanarak sayfa korumasını kaldırdıp,
işlemleri yaptıktan sonra tekrar aynı parola ile sayfa koruması ekleme
(Module1'deki kodlarda yer alan.....Sheets(i).Unprotect 253425.....Sheets(i).Protect 253425....)
işleminden bahsetmiyorum.

Belirttiğim ve olmaması gereken kodlar belgede MODULE2'de yer alan kodlardır ve
forum yöneticilerine ricam üzerine dün örnek belgelerdeki Module2 kaldırılmıştı
(iki belge arasındaki farkı Sayın yanginci34 ile sizin tekrar yüklediğiniz örnek belgeyi karşılaştırarak görebilirsiniz).

Güncellediğiniz örnek belgeyi buna göre tekrar güncellemenizin yerinde olacağını belirtmek istiyorum.
Bu arada eklediğim örnek belgedeki uygulama ve değişikliklerle ilgili fikrinizi de belirtmiş değilsiniz, onu da hatırlatayım.
.
 
Katılım
12 Ocak 2009
Mesajlar
838
Excel Vers. ve Dili
2003
Altın Üyelik Bitiş Tarihi
07-02-2024
Sayın savaş, kodlardaki bilinen sayfa parolasını kullanarak sayfa korumasını kaldırdıp,
işlemleri yaptıktan sonra tekrar aynı parola ile sayfa koruması ekleme
(Module1'deki kodlarda yer alan.....Sheets(i).Unprotect 253425.....Sheets(i).Protect 253425....)
işleminden bahsetmiyorum.

Belirttiğim ve olmaması gereken kodlar belgede MODULE2'de yer alan kodlardır ve
forum yöneticilerine ricam üzerine dün örnek belgelerdeki Module2 kaldırılmıştı
(iki belge arasındaki farkı Sayın yanginci34 ile sizin tekrar yüklediğiniz örnek belgeyi karşılaştırarak görebilirsiniz).

Güncellediğiniz örnek belgeyi buna göre tekrar güncellemenizin yerinde olacağını belirtmek istiyorum.
Bu arada eklediğim örnek belgedeki uygulama ve değişikliklerle ilgili fikrinizi de belirtmiş değilsiniz, onu da hatırlatayım.
.
Çok özür, haklısınız.
Kodların devamına bakınca; textboxlardaki şifrelerin *** şeklinde gösterilmesi gereken kodlar olmadığını yeni farkettim ve ilk mesajdaki eklentiyi tekrar güncelledim.
Ayrıca düzenlediğiniz dosya bir harika olmuş. Elinize emeğinize sağlık.
 

Ömer BARAN

Uzman
Katılım
8 Mart 2011
Mesajlar
12,997
Excel Vers. ve Dili
Office 2013 ( 32 bit ) TÜRKÇE
Altın Üyelik Bitiş Tarihi
(18.03.2020) - Uzman olduğu için tarih geçersiz oldu.
Kolay gelsin, hassasiyetiniz için siz de sağ olunuz.
 
Üst